Smartwatches & Fitness Trackers Devices like Apple Watch and Fitbit serve as the entry point into personal data tracking, offering comprehensive baseline metrics for daily fitness monitoring. Activity Levels Tracking steps, distance, and calories burned provides a baseline understanding of daily movement and energy expenditure, helping establish consistent activity patterns. Heart Rate Monitoring Continuous heart rate tracking, both at rest and during exercise, enables monitoring of cardiovascular health and precise training intensity zones for optimal performance. GPS Tracking For outdoor activities like running and cycling, GPS tracking provides valuable data on pace, distance, and elevation, enabling precise performance analysis and route optimization.
Advanced Wearables: Deep Recovery Insights Beyond basic activity tracking, devices like Oura Ring and Whoop offer in-depth physiological monitoring with a strong focus on recovery and training readiness. In-Depth Sleep Tracking Analyzes sleep stages (REM, light, deep), disturbances, and overall quality—crucial for optimizing recovery and cognitive function. Heart Rate Variability (HRV) Key indicator of autonomic nervous system balance and powerful metric for assessing recovery. Higher HRV indicates better resilience to stress. Temperature & Respiratory Rate Provides early indications of illness or overtraining, allowing for proactive adjustments to training plans. Continuous Glucose Monitors: Personalized Nutrition Originally developed for diabetes management, CGMs have emerged as powerful biohacking tools for athletes and fitness enthusiasts, providing real-time insights into how your body responds to different foods and activities. Optimize Fueling Understanding your blood sugar response to various foods enables you to choose the best pre- and intra-workout fuel to maintain stable energy levels and avoid performance-hindering spikes and crashes. Identify Food Sensitivities CGMs reveal how specific foods impact your glucose levels, helping you identify potential sensitivities that may be causing inflammation or energy fluctuations. Enhance Recovery Stable blood sugar levels are crucial for optimal recovery. CGMs help you make dietary choices that support this stability, leading to more efficient muscle repair and glycogen replenishment.
Smart Scales & Biofeedback Devices Smart Scales Smart scales transcend traditional weight measurement by providing comprehensive body composition analysis that reveals the complete picture of your physical transformation. Muscle Mass: Track lean tissue development over time Body Fat Percentage: Monitor fat loss independent of weight Bone Density: Assess skeletal health and structural integrity Biofeedback Devices Biofeedback technology enables conscious control over typically involuntary physiological functions through real-time feedback, empowering athletes to regulate their nervous system and optimize mental and physical performance. Stress Management Calm the nervous system to reduce performance anxiety and enhance focus HRV Training Influence breathing patterns to increase HRV and boost recovery resilience Pain Management Reduce chronic pain and muscle tension through conscious regulation
Translating Data into Actionable Biohacks A systematic process of analysis, experimentation, and refinement 1 Identify Patterns Look for correlations between your data and subjective feelings of performance, recovery, and well-being. Notice drops in HRV after intense workouts or poor sleep. Track which pre-workout meals lead to stable glucose responses and sustained energy. 2 Set Personalized Baselines Use your data to establish unique physiological baselines. This allows you to identify significant deviations indicating overtraining, illness, or recovery needs. Set personalized goals like specific deep sleep amounts or HRV ranges. 3 Make Informed Adjustments Use insights to adjust training, nutrition, and lifestyle. If HRV is consistently low, incorporate more recovery days or reduce training intensity. If CGM reveals glucose spikes after certain foods, experiment with different pre-workout meals. 4 Avoid Data Overload While data can be exciting, it can also overwhelm. Focus on a few key metrics most relevant to your goals. Avoid getting bogged down in every data point. The goal is to use data to inform decisions, not become enslaved by it.
